Based on surveillance video of the teen arriving at the airport the day before he disappeared and a visit he made the same day to a Durango Walmart, investigators determined that Dylan was wearing the following clothing:
• A blue baseball cap with a white front panel with the words "Duke Blue Devils" in blue on the white panel.
• A black, short-sleeved T-shirt with the large letters "DC" on the front within a thin light-colored square border around the DC logo.
• A pair of black basketball shorts that went below the knee with light-colored (possibly light blue and white) stripes on the sides.
• Black-colored "Jordan" shoes with a white tongue and white shoelace area
